-/* ================================================================ */
-/* The following 4 definitions are compiler-specific.
- I would use wchar_t for UCS2/UTF16, except that the C standard
- does not guarantee that it has at least 16 bits, so wchar_t is
- no less portable than unsigned short!
-*/
-
-typedef unsigned long UCS4;
-typedef unsigned short UCS2;
-typedef unsigned short UTF16;
-typedef unsigned char UTF8;
-
-typedef enum {false, true} Boolean;
-
-
-const UCS4 kReplacementCharacter = 0x0000FFFDUL;
-const UCS4 kMaximumUCS2 = 0x0000FFFFUL;
-const UCS4 kMaximumUTF16 = 0x0010FFFFUL;
-const UCS4 kMaximumUCS4 = 0x7FFFFFFFUL;
-
-/* ================================================================ */
-/* Each of these routines converts the text between *sourceStart and
-sourceEnd, putting the result into the buffer between *targetStart and
-targetEnd. Note: the end pointers are *after* the last item: e.g.
-*(sourceEnd - 1) is the last item.
-
- The return result indicates whether the conversion was successful,
-and if not, whether the problem was in the source or target buffers.
-
- After the conversion, *sourceStart and *targetStart are both
-updated to point to the end of last text successfully converted in
-the respective buffers.
-*/
-
-typedef enum {
- ok, /* conversion successful */
- sourceExhausted, /* partial character in source, but hit end */
- targetExhausted /* insuff. room in target for conversion */
-} ConversionResult;
-
-ConversionResult ConvertUCS4toUTF16 (
- UCS4** sourceStart, const UCS4* sourceEnd,
- UTF16** targetStart, const UTF16* targetEnd);
-
-ConversionResult ConvertUTF16toUCS4 (
- UTF16** sourceStart, UTF16* sourceEnd,
- UCS4** targetStart, const UCS4* targetEnd);
-
-ConversionResult ConvertUTF16toUTF8 (
- UTF16** sourceStart, const UTF16* sourceEnd,
- UTF8** targetStart, const UTF8* targetEnd);
-
-ConversionResult ConvertUTF8toUTF16 (
- UTF8** sourceStart, UTF8* sourceEnd,
- UTF16** targetStart, const UTF16* targetEnd);
-
-ConversionResult ConvertUCS4toUTF8 (
- UCS4** sourceStart, const UCS4* sourceEnd,
- UTF8** targetStart, const UTF8* targetEnd);
-
-ConversionResult ConvertUTF8toUCS4 (
- UTF8** sourceStart, UTF8* sourceEnd,
- UCS4** targetStart, const UCS4* targetEnd);
-
-/* ================================================================ */
